Acclimate your cat to its carrier. Punishment affects cats differently from dogs. Encouragement is more likely to get them to respond. Place a loved blanket and favorite toy into a carrier and then leave the door open. Make sure it’s in an area that the cat frequents. Your cat will want to inspect the carrier and probably enjoy hiding inside. Then, you will have no problem using the carrier.

Consider getting your cat a fountain to drink from. A cat will always drink from running water if possible. A constant stream of water will entice them to stay hydrated. Really, there are many cats that would much prefer to drink from a running sink faucet as opposed to their own bowl. A drinking fountain is a more environmentally-friendly way to allow them to drink naturally.

Never use chemicals that have phenol in it near your cat. This is something that’s often in Pine-sol, Lysol, and other popular cleaners. The smell is something that cats don’t like, and it also can lead to liver damage if it is used around your cats for a long period of time.

Pay attention to panting from your cat. Panting is dogs is normal. If a cat is panting, it might indicate simple anxiety or overheating. On the other hand, it may a symptom of a more serious health problem. Contacting your veterinarian is a good idea, particularly for cats that have built up a history of respiratory difficulties over time.
